Brown bread provides 64% more protein than pasta per 100g, supporting muscle repair and building.
Brown bread contains three times more fiber, ideal for digestive health.
Pasta is 36% lower in calories, making it better for calorie-conscious diets.
Brown bread has higher levels of key micronutrients like iron and magnesium, which promote overall health.
